Differentiation
The process by which cells or tissues undergo a change toward a more specialized form or function, often in the context of development.
Apoptosis
Programmed cell death, a process by which cells systematically dismantle themselves in response to specific signals.
Normal Development
The process by which an organism grows and develops in a manner considered typical for its species, following a standard sequence of stages.
Hox Gene Clusters
Groups of genes found in many animals that regulate the development of anatomical structures along the body axis from head to tail.
